Erica Thomas
Lead Instructor

Erica Thomas is the owner and CEO of Ad Pros Promotion and Advertising Agency Inc. Ad Pros is an award winning, full service advertising agency located in Shreveport, Louisiana. Ms. Thomas opened Ad Pros Promotion & Advertising Agency in 2001, initially just selling promotional products. Since that time Ad Pros has grown to offer professional development training.
Erica Thomas holds a bachelor’s degree in marketing from Southern University A&M College, and a MBA from LSUS. She is certified through The Protocol School of Washington, which is the one of the nation’s only accredited etiquette certifying programs, as well as the Etiquette and Leadership Institute. Ms. Thomas also has National Professional Certification in Customer Service from the National Retail Federation and is certified as an Ethics Trainer through the Louisiana State Ethics Board. Additional Ms. Thomas was a certified speaker with Monster.com “Making it Count” program. She is a Graduate of The Best Program sponsored by LSUS-SBD and The City of Shreveport, graduate of Greater Shreveport Leadership Program, graduate of CABL Louisiana Leadership, and a graduate of Community Leaders Program from Louisiana Association of Nonprofit Organizations. Ms. Thomas also has a monthly column with SB Magazine called “Mind Your P’s and Q’s” where she dishes out etiquette advice.

Margaret Thomas
2nd Instructor

Margaret Thomas has thirty- three years of experience working with youth from the Juvenile Court for Caddo Parish where she retired as Manager of Probation Services. She has also worked in pageantry as a pageant coordinator and consultant for the last twenty years. Mrs. Thomas was the coordinator and director for Grambling’s Red River Classic Parade and beauty pageant for two years in Shreveport, LA. She also coordinated various pageants in the Shreveport- Bossier Area such as Fall Festival of Beauties and Miss Harvest pageant. Before, Mrs. Thomas retired from Caddo Juvenile Court as Manager of Probation Services, she was the director of the “The Mid Summer’s Night Dream Cotillion which received a national award from NACO.

Margaret Thomas holds a Bachelor of Arts degree in social work from Grambling State University, and a master’s Degree in Mass Communication from Southern University A&M College. She is certified in Basic Juvenile Justice Management from the University of Nevada in Reno, NV. Mrs. Mrs. Thomas has a Technical Degree in Cosmetology and Accounting. Margaret Thomas was certified as an ethics trainer from the state of Louisiana.
